随着区块链技术的不断发展,越来越多的用户开始关注加密货币的使用。MetaMask作为一种流行的以太坊钱包,已经成为了广大用户在购买、存储和交易ERC20代币时的重要工具。ERC20代币是基于以太坊区块链协议的一种通证,其标准化使得代币的发行和交易变得更加规范化和便捷化。本文将详细介绍MetaMask钱包的功能与使用方法,以及ERC20代币的相关知识,帮助用户更好地理解它们的关系及应用。
深入认识MetaMask钱包
MetaMask是一个开源的加密货币钱包,最初推出于2016年,旨在为以太坊用户提供安全、方便的资产管理服务。作为一款浏览器扩展程序,MetaMask支持Chrome、Firefox、Brave等主流浏览器,并且其移动端应用也在不断完善中。
MetaMask最大的特点之一是用户友好的界面,使得即便是新手也能够快速上手。在MetaMask中,用户可以管理自己的以太坊地址、存储和交易以太坊及ERC20代币。此外,MetaMask还支持与多个DeFi(去中心化金融)项目进行交互,使得用户能够方便地参与到区块链生态中去。
此外,MetaMask具有高度的安全性。用户的私钥保存在本地,而不是服务器上,这大大减少了被黑客攻击的风险。同时,MetaMask也支持多层安全认证,使得用户在进行交易时时刻保持警惕。
ERC20代币的概念与特点
ERC20是以太坊上通用的代币标准,ERC是“以太坊请求评论”(Ethereum Request for Comment)的缩写,其中的20是该标准的编号。ERC20为开发者提供了一种标准化的方法来发行和交易基于以太坊的代币,使得这些代币可以在不同的钱包和交易所之间互相兼容。
ERC20代币的主要特点包括以下几点:
- 标准化:由于所有ERC20代币都遵循相同的标准,用户可以在支持ERC20的各类平台上轻松管理自己的代币。
- 互操作性:ERC20代币可以在不同的以太坊应用程序之间无缝转移,为用户提供了更大的便利性。
- 易于开发:开发者可以轻松借助现有的智能合约模板创建自己的ERC20代币,这降低了进入区块链领域的门槛。
如何使用MetaMask钱包管理ERC20代币
使用MetaMask钱包管理ERC20代币非常简单,以下是基本步骤:
- 下载与安装:首先,用户需要从MetaMask的官方网站或浏览器扩展商店下载并安装MetaMask。安装完成后,用户需要创建一个新的钱包或导入现有的钱包。
- 创建或导入钱包:创建钱包时,用户将生成一对公钥和私钥,必须妥善保管私钥;如果是导入已有的钱包,用户需要输入助记词或者私钥。
- 添加ERC20代币:在MetaMask中,用户可以直接查看以太坊(ETH)以及不同的ERC20代币。如果想要添加自定义的ERC20代币,用户需点击“添加代币”,输入代币的合约地址,MetaMask会自动填入代币符号和小数位。
- 发送和接收ERC20代币:用户可以通过点击“发送”来发送ERC20代币,输入对方的钱包地址和数量,确认交易后交易将迅速被处理。如果用户想要接收代币,只需分享自己的MetaMask地址即可。
- 参与DeFi项目:MetaMask允许用户方便地与多个DeFi项目互动,例如流动性挖矿、去中心化交易所(DEX)等,用户可以通过连接MetaMask钱包,轻松进行相关操作。
常见问题解答
1. MetaMask钱包安全吗?
安全性是使用加密货币钱包时最重要的考量因素之一。MetaMask钱包在安全性上采取了多种措施。首先,用户的私钥和助记词都是本地存储的,这意味着即使MetaMask服务器被攻击,用户的资产也不会受到影响。其次,MetaMask支持密码和生物识别等多重认证,进一步提升了安全性。此外,用户还可以通过硬件钱包与MetaMask集成,增加额外的安全层。
然而,用户的安全最终也取决于他们自己的操作习惯。要确保安全,用户应避免在不安全的网络环境下使用钱包,定期更改密码,并经常备份助记词或私钥。此外,务必要与他人保密自己的私钥,避免钓鱼网站和恶意软件。总之,在遵循安全原则的前提下,MetaMask是一个相对安全、可靠的数字货币钱包。
2. 如何备份和恢复MetaMask钱包?
备份与恢复是保护资产安全的重要步骤。在使用MetaMask时,用户在创建钱包时会获得助记词,这是恢复钱包的关键。在创建钱包后,MetaMask会提示用户写下助记词,建议用户将助记词保存在安全的地方,不要截图或保存在电子设备上。
如果用户不小心丢失了设备或卸载了MetaMask,只需重新安装MetaMask,选择“导入钱包”,并输入助记词即可恢复钱包以及所有的ERC20代币。值得注意的是,为了确保安全性,用户应确保助记词不被他人获取,不要在未经验证的应用程序或网站上输入助记词。
3. MetaMask 支持哪些代币和网络?
MetaMask最初支持以太坊及其ERC20代币,但是用户还可以通过手动添加自定义代币的方式使用其他代币。此外,MetaMask也开始支持多种以太坊以外的网络,如Polygon、Binance Smart Chain等。用户可以在MetaMask的设置中管理网络,选择添加或切换网络。
请注意,虽然MetaMask允许用户添加代币,但这并不一定意味着所有添加的代币都安全。在进行交易前,用户应验证代币的真实来源及其合约地址,确保所选代币的信誉,以免上当受骗。
4. 为什么我的ERC20代币不在MetaMask中显示?
如果用户在MetaMask中看不到已持有的ERC20代币,可能有几个原因。首先,该代币未默认显示,用户需要根据代币合约地址手动添加。在MetaMask中,选择“资产”标签下面的“添加代币”,输入代币的合约地址,通常MetaMask会自动填入相关信息。
其次,如果该代币属于不同的以太坊网络(例如,用户在Binance Smart Chain上持有ERC20代币),MetaMask可能无法自动识别它。为了查看这些代币,用户需要首先切换到合适的网络。
最后,如果用户的代币是新发的或少量使用的,MetaMask可能还未更新其信息。这时,可以查看项目的官方网站和社交媒体,获取更多信息确认代币是否存在问题。
5. 如何在MetaMask上进行交易?
在MetaMask上进行交易非常简单,用户只需几个步骤即可完成。首先,确保用户的MetaMask钱包已连接到支持的交易所或DeFi平台。接下来,用户需要选择“发送”或“交换”功能,输入对方的地址和要发送的代币数量。如果用户要进行代币交换,需选择要交换的代币和目标代币,确认交易信息,包括Gas费用和执行方式。
确认所有信息无误后,点击确认按钮,MetaMask会弹出交易确认窗口。此时,用户可查看交易的Gas费用和其他相关信息。确认后,交易将被记录在以太坊区块链上,用户可通过交易哈希跟踪其状态。在成功交易后,用户将在MetaMask中看到更新的资产余额。
总结
本文详细介绍了MetaMask钱包与ERC20代币的相关知识,从钱包的功能、安全性、使用方式到常见问题解答,旨在帮助用户更好地理解这两者之间的关系及其在加密货币世界的应用。MetaMask钱包的易操作性以及ERC20标准的优势,为加密货币的广泛推广提供了便利。希望本指南能够让每位用户在参与区块链活动时更为安全且高效。
